Myrtle Leona Allain

1950 – 2023

It is with great sadness we announce that following a period of illness, Myrtle Allain, 72 of Miramichi went to rest on Friday, May 19, 2023, under the watchful care of staff at the Miramichi Regional Hospital and in the company of loving companion Harry Mullin, who was with her until the end.

Born in Boom Road, NB to the late Burton and Sarah (McLean) Harris.

Myrtle enjoyed career in food services which spanned more than 40 years. She attended St. Mary’s Catholic Church. Myrtle possessed a unique appreciation for feeding and taking care of others through her career and faith.

Myrtle loved regional music, dancing, crossword puzzles, cards, bingo and any game of skill and chance.

She will be fondly remembered for her compassionate attitude, kindness and the good that she fostered in those she held dear.

She leaves behind her son, Michael Allain (Matthieu); siblings, Merlin Harris, Billy Harris, Lorraine Carrier and Rolla Atwin; sisters in law, Betty Harris, Verna Harris, Lorraine Gable and June Allain; several nieces and nephews; companion, Harry Mullin and his children, Debbie MacDonald (Kevin), Dolores Hare (Fred), Doug Mullin (Carolyn) and his grandchildren, great grandchildren and great great grandchildren, as well as the many, many unrelated that whom she touched over the years.

Besides her parents, Myrtle was predeceased by her husband, George Allain; siblings, Anne, Louise, John, and Leland Harris; brothers and sister in law, Edward Carrier, Donald Atwin, Leo Allain, Jamie Allain, Albert Allain, Leona and Bill Norton and Glen Gable.

Visitation will be held at Jardine Funeral Home (Davidson’s – Bell’s) 597 Old King George Highway on Monday from 3:00 – 6:00 PM. Funeral service will take place from Jardine Funeral Chapel on Tuesday, May 23, 2023 at 3:00 PM. Interment to follow in St. Mary’s Catholic Cemetery.

As expressions of sympathy in Myrtle’s memory, donations may be made to St. Mary’s Restoration Fund or Miramichi Food Bank. Messages of condolence for the family can be sent through the funeral home website at www.miramichifunerals.ca
